Must-See Watercolor Society Shows
Posted by jessica
What’s creating more buzz around our office than “Joe the plumber,” you ask? A couple of forthcoming watercolor shows, naturally. We thought we’d share the news.
Kentucky Watercolor Society Aqueous USA 2008
(pictured; through Nov. 2), at the Actors Theatre of Louisville (Kentucky).
South Carolina Watermedia Society 31st Annual Exhibition
(Oct. 25-Dec. 31), at The Franklin G. Burroughs-Simeon B. Chapin Art Museum (Myrtle Beach).
Watercolor Society of North Carolina 63rd Juried Exhibition 2008
(Oct. 26-Dec. 13) at the Greenville Museum of Art.
Canadian Society of Painters in Water Colour “Open Water” 2008
(Oct. 28-Nov. 21), at the John B. Aird Gallery/Galerie John B. Aird (Toronto).
